Yeast cells were found to develop metabolically active and dense colonies on the surface of cotton flannel. The resulting yeast film efficiently produced ethanol from carbohydrates in the extract of Jerusalem artichoke tubers. A film fermentor suitable for scale up has been constructed and its performance is being examined under various modes of operation.
